Section 326-B:40 - Injunctive Relief.

NH Rev Stat § 326-B:40 (2015) What's This?

    326-B:40 Injunctive Relief. – The attorney general, the board of nursing, any citizen, or the prosecuting attorney of any county or municipality where the act occurs may maintain an action to enjoin a person not currently licensed to do so from practicing, or purporting to practice, nursing or nursing-related activities. The action to enjoin shall not replace any other civil, criminal, or regulatory remedy. An injunction without bond is available to the board.

Source. 2005, 293:1, eff. July 1, 2005 at 12:01 a.m.
